sql синтаксис в django - PullRequest
       3

sql синтаксис в django

0 голосов
/ 13 июля 2020

Я хочу использовать запрос sql в djna go. Как отправить параметр в запрос sql из параметра получения из функции, например, мой код:

def products_filter(request, product, selling):
    all_product = Product.objects.raw("select * from product where product={{product}};")

Как я могу использовать продукт и продажи в запросе sql ??

1 Ответ

1 голос
/ 13 июля 2020

Product.objects.raw("select * from product where product= %s", [product])

или

Product.objects.raw("select * from product where product= %s and selling= %s ", [product, selling]) должно выполняться

https://docs.djangoproject.com/en/3.0/topics/db/sql/

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...